A Graduate Certificate in Forest Remote Sensing Strategies equips students with advanced knowledge and skills in applying remote sensing technologies for forest management and conservation. The program focuses on practical application, enabling graduates to analyze imagery from various platforms, including satellites and drones.
Learning outcomes include proficiency in image processing, classification techniques, change detection analysis, and the integration of remote sensing data with other geospatial information. Students will develop a strong understanding of forest ecology and its relationship to remote sensing data interpretation, mastering techniques like lidar data processing and object-based image analysis (OBIA).
The certificate program typically spans one academic year (or equivalent part-time duration), offering a flexible structure for working professionals. The curriculum is designed to be rigorous yet accessible, balancing theoretical learning with hands-on projects using industry-standard software.
